To line the exterior and "interior" of the body. Note, GIT and respiratory tract are still the exterior of the body even though it may seem to be the "interior". It is also essential in blood vessels. Therefore an epidermal cell have various functions.
-Protection from external factors such as chemicals, or harmful objects.
-A barrier to keep internal factors in such as water, vitamins, and minerals.
-Cell division
-Defense system with langerhan's cells
-Melanin production with melanocytes
The epidermis functions as a barrier to protect the body. It protects the body against chemical compounds, microbial pathogens, and oxidant stress also known as UV light.

The primary function of the epidermis is to protect the body from invasion by foreign bodies. The epidermis also protects against ultraviolet rays, as well as protecting organs and structures under the skin from trauma.

The epidermis is the overall scientific term for the "skin". The most important functions of the "skin" are to keep out infection and harmful phages, to protect from the elements (primarily solar), and to maintain homeostasis by managing body heat and water loss.
